From: Identification and characterization of serine protease inhibitors in a parasitic wasp, Pteromalus puparum

Figure 1

Multiple sequence alignment of the hinge and reactive center loop (RCL) regions of Pteromalus puparum serpins. The hinge and RCL regions of P. puparum serpins were aligned with those serpins with known functions. Predicted P1 residues are highlighted in red. P. puparum serpins are presented in numerical order and grouped with homologous serpins from other insects determined by phylogenetic analysis. The GenBank accession number for sequences used in phylogenetic analysis in Fig. 1: AamS6 (ABS87358.1, Amblyomma americanum); AmSRPN3, AmSRPN4, AmSRPN5 (XP_001122067.2, XP_003249882.1, XP_006562425.1, Apis mellifera); AgSRPN6 (ABJ52806.1, Anopheles gambiae); LpSPNy (ACQ83466.1, Leptopilina boulardi); MsSRPN6 (AAV91026.1, Manduca sexta); Rms-3 (AHC98654.1, Rhipicephalus microplus) and TmSPN93 (BAL03254.1, Tenebrio molitor).
